The Student Aid Foundation is a philanthropic organization dedicated to promoting the higher education of women through low cost loans. Full-time, undergraduate or graduate women students, who are residents of Georgia or who are currently attending a Georgia school, are eligible to apply.

Annual, renewable loans in the amount of $3,500 to $5,000 for freshmen and sophomores and $5,000 to $7,500 for juniors and seniors and $7,500 for graduate students are granted on a basis of financial need, academic ability, and desire to obtain an education. Funds are disbursed per quarter or per semester directly to the institution. Most importantly, no interest accrues while the student is in school. Students receiving loans must continue to be attending school on a full time basis.

Approximately 5,000 women have borrowed money from the Student Aid Foundation since its inception in 1908.
